Kara Allison

Human Resources Leader
Human Resources
/
Dallas
University of Oklahoma

Kara serves as HR Leader at GFF, bringing more than seven years of experience in People Operations across hospitality and private equity-backed technology environments. Her background includes supporting growing organizations through expansion and acquisition, with a focus on building scalable, compliant, and people-centered HR frameworks. She specializes in HR technology, process optimization, and designing systems that enhance the employee experience.

At GFF, Kara focuses on HR strategy and operations that support a multi-office creative practice. She is committed to shaping initiatives that align individual growth with organizational goals, creating clear pathways for development, and fostering a culture where collaboration, innovation, and accountability thrive. Her work is driven by the belief that when people are supported and empowered, both the individual and the organization succeed.

Born and raised in the Dallas area with deep family roots in West Texas, Kara is an active member of the community. She volunteers regularly with Dallas Animal Services and is passionate about advocacy for animals and children. Outside of work, she enjoys community involvement, creative hobbies, and spending time with family, friends, and her dog, Pancake.
